Cultured Food for Life Book Summary

'Cultured Food for Life' by Donna Schwenk invites readers into the transformative world of cultured foods, revealing how they can enhance health and vitality. With a blend of personal stories and scientific insights, Schwenk showcases the power of probiotics and the art of fermentation.
